INTRODUCTION TO MUTUAL FUND INDUSTRY
DEFINITION

:

:

“A Mutual fund is a financial service organization that receives money from shareholders, invests it, earns returns on it, attempts to make it grow and agrees to pay the shareholder cash on demand for the current value of his investment.” Securities and Exchange Board of India (Mutual funds) Regulations, 1996 define „Mutual funds? as “A fund establish in the form of a trust to raise money through the sale of units to the public or a section of the public under one or more schemes for investing in securities, including money market instruments.”

Company Overview :
About Reliance Mutual Fund :
? Reliance Mutual Fund (RMF) is one of India?s leading Mutual

Funds. ? Reliance Mutual Fund, a part of the Reliance - Anil Dhirubhai Ambani Group, is one of the fastest growing mutual funds in the country. RMF offers investors a well-rounded portfolio of products to meet varying investor requirements and has presence in 115 cities across the country. ? "Reliance Mutual Fund schemes are managed by Reliance Capital Asset Management Limited., a subsidiary of Reliance Capital Limited, which holds 93.37% of the paid-up capital of RCAM, the balance paid up capital being held by minority shareholders."

Findings :
? Almost 60 % are getting an opportunity to invest. ? People are investing more in gold, fixed deposit, real estate

?

?
? ? ?

where as 65 respondents said that they invest in shares & securities. Only 20 % of the investor has found who is able to save more than 31 % to 40 % of his income. 65 % of the respondents prefer t invest for a long term were as remaining 35 % are willing to invest for short term. It is found that awareness level about mutual fund is 60 % in Junagadh a region of Gujarat. Among the investors 25 % people prefer mutual fund because of tax benefits. Out of total respondents almost 45 % are investing through local agents followed by bank and brokers.

?

Out of the total respondents 70 % are not aware with the Reliance Mutual Fund. ? It was observed during the data collection period that people in India still lack knowledge about concept of mutual funds. Secondary data available from books, magazines and websites also has similar findings. ? Majority of respondents lack knowledge of mutual fund products and their benefits. It was also found that people lack knowledge of portfolio management and risk management.
